CAD edges up as oil cuts losses
The Canadian dollar edged higher on Friday as oil prices turned positive and stronger-than-forecast Canadian economic data and moderate gains on equity markets provided support.

USD/CHF Orders
Just in case the market dips some more during this session, I’m told there are some decent buy orders around 1.1050. It doesn’t look like there’s much in the way of decent technical support for this pair until 1.0925 (61.8% and 100-day MA).

CAD closed at 97.55 cents US, up 0.70 of a cent on Tuesday
The Canadian dollar closed up 0.70 of a cent US at 97.55 cents on Tuesday. The U.S. dollar stood at 102.51 cents Cdn, down 0.74 of a cent.

Euro Rally Runs Out of Steam
U.S. dollar was lower across the board Monday, but recouped some of its losses after Moody's cut Greece's credit rating to Ba1 from A3.

NZD up in restrained trade
The New Zealand dollar rose today on month-end position squaring and also because the euro and Australian dollars were firm.

Euro up to $1.2288 as dollar takes breather
The euro has edged back up toward the $1.23 mark as the dollar takes a break from gains it made on the back of promising U.S. economic data.

USD Gains as Korea Tensions, Europe Debt Boost Refuge Demand
The dollar rose against higher- yielding currencies as political tension on the Korean peninsula boosted demand for safer assets.
